OLE: I’M SORRY

United boss apologises after Everton humiliatio­n

- JACK GAUGHAN at Goodison Park

OLE GUNNAR SOLSKJAER issued a grovelling apology to Manchester United fans after his side were thumped 4-0 at Everton yesterday. Everton outclassed, outfought and outran United at Goodison Park as Solskjaer’s top-four hopes took a humiliatin­g hit. ‘We have to apologise to the fans because they were absolutely fantastic,’ Solskjaer said. ‘That performanc­e is not good enough for a United team, from me down to the players. ‘We let the fans down, we let the club down. That performanc­e is difficult to describe because it was so bad.’ The most stinging criticism came from former United defender Gary Neville. ‘It’s embarrassi­ng,’ he said. ‘I’m furious. That performanc­e today was rancid.’ United have the chance to bounce back when they face title challenger­s and bitter rivals Manchester City on Wednesday. But Solskjaer warned that United need a clearout, saying: ‘ I’m going to be successful here and there are players in there who won’t be part of that team.’ Asked if his beaten players were hurting, Solskjaer admitted: ‘I don’t know.’
